Output 98aba8f385304964553a9a48cbe033ec611a860855a3b5a846f56ab3da12e926:0

value
100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f70bbc4d4f2edbf8d25619c3b017d72199366dc7 OP_EQUAL
address
3QDGtKtbaHp5YT6HSjyWTbmcXjpafqaJop
transaction
98aba8f385304964553a9a48cbe033ec611a860855a3b5a846f56ab3da12e926
confirmations
485324
spent
true